What to have at Refuge?

 

If you are coming with friend or your lover, I would advise you to try some “Voltini”, it’s like small plates to share. We were three persons and we took 5 voltinis, it was definitely enough, I believe we didn’t finished everything!

I loved what I ordered which was: The crispy lamb, The Fig Halloumi, The smocked feta beetroot, The volcanic tomatoes and finally the bigger plate the Hanger Steak (OMG if you are a meat lover like me, you will love this!)

The waitress was very nice, telling us what was really good and the service was pretty fast I thought. I can also say that the music wasn’t too loud, so you can actually have a normal conversation (not possible everywhere ;).

Don’t forget to reserve early in the week, because it’s booked pretty fast… My little tips: they have some table just for people who walks in, but it’s first come first serve… so be quick 🙂

I would definitely recommend this place because of the atmosphere, the decoration, the service and of course the quality of the dishes!
